POSITION OPENING

Secondary English +/or Social Studies + Elective Teacher

Other certifications as applicable

2026-2027


We are excited to explore the possibility of expanding electives and strengthening our programming for the 2026-2027 school year. We invite passionate and innovative educators with certifications in ELA, Social Studies, and/or other relevant fields to apply. In addition, we are eager to consider the development of a high school choir program, providing students with meaningful avenues for creative expression. Join us in building a vibrant, engaging learning environment that supports both academic excellence and the arts.


Required Qualifications:

  • Valid Michigan teaching certificate with a certification in English (BA) and/or (RX) Social Studies
  • Meet requirements for a background check and fingerprinting.
  • Alternative applicable qualifications may be considered.
  • Special consideration is given to candidates with additional certifications. 


Job Requirements, Knowledge, and Skills:

  • Successful experience working with secondary-age students.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
  • Knowledge of content expectations/standards pertinent to the grade level.
  • Knowledge of best practices in classroom instruction and technology integration.
  •  Experience working as part of a collaborative team.
  •  Willingness to accept and perform additional administrative responsibilities as assigned.
  • Ideal candidates would be able to teach electives in addition to core courses, preferably in fine arts, choir, or other areas that align with Hemlock’s vision and mission. 


A successful candidate will be able to:

  • Build strong relationships with students and deliver instruction using research-based strategies across whole-group, small-group, and individualized settings.
  • Plan and implement high-quality lessons that align with state standards and integrate best practices such as explicit instruction, checks for understanding, and differentiated supports to promote achievement in all core content areas.
  • Use a variety of formative and summative assessment tools to monitor student progress, inform instructional decisions, and provide timely, targeted feedback.
  • Establish a structured, respectful classroom environment by consistently applying proactive classroom management techniques, restorative practices, and positive behavior supports.
  • Actively engage in professional learning communities to analyze student data, co-plan lessons, and reflect on instructional practices.
  • Collaborate with colleagues, support staff, and families to foster a culture of academic excellence and a positive school climate.
